> Please also keep in mind that the while this wait for all fences for
> correctness you also need to keep the mapping valid until
> dma_buf_unmap_attachment() was called.
I'm wondering shouldn't we require DMA_RESV_USAGE_BOOKKEEP here, as
*any* unsignaled fence could indicate access through the map?
/Thomas
>
> In other words you can only redirect the DMA-addresses previously
> given out into nirvana (or a dummy memory or similar), but you still
> need to avoid re-using them for something else.
